Africat ride

John,

Our Africat is a Yacht that is able to have my wife, who is very prone to seasickness, still love boating and never been sick, after 4 yrs of boating, trips to Exumas, northern Bahamas and Keys. I have been thru 4-5' seas with 20-23 mph winds, still going 18 knots, not fun but we make out destination passing other boats getting slammed. I can't imagine running her like I have in a mono hull. Oh, the big thing is she does not porpoise like other cats.
